  12. Really enjoying this. Simon Armitage (Poet Laureate no less) and 2 others have come together as LYR to create a wonderful album to while away one hour of your time. An Unnatural History. A bizarre concept. An album all about Barnsley's Eldon Street through the eyes of the former Natural History Museum. The music and lyrics cover Eldon Street’s past, including circuses and fairs that visited the town. Something I stumbled on because of my enjoyment of Yard Act, and a suggestion from Spotify. A couple of tracks linked below. Deserves a few more listens.
